The Advantages of Buying a New Build in 2026



Energy performance is one of the main reasons buyers consider new builds. New developments are completed in line with up-to-date building standards, typically incorporating better insulation, modern windows and effective heating systems. Such elements may reduce monthly utility expenses when compared to older properties.



Five-bedroom new builds in Hoddlesden are commonly arranged to suit current lifestyles. Open-plan kitchen and dining areas, separate lounges and well-designed storage are often part of the layout. Integrated appliances, en-suite bathrooms and utility rooms can make everyday routines more manageable.



Another benefit is the reduced likelihood of immediate repairs. With brand-new fittings and structural components, warranties are often provided for additional peace of mind.



What Life in Hoddlesden Offers



Hoddlesden offers a settled village atmosphere while remaining accessible. Road links provide routes towards Preston and Manchester, which may suit commuters. At the same time, surrounding countryside provides space for walking and outdoor activities.



Local schools, small businesses and everyday amenities add to its suitability for households. Opting for a newly built property allows buyers to enjoy contemporary living within a recognised village setting.

Financial Points to Review



Prior to securing a five-bedroom home in Hoddlesden, review your overall budget. Account for deposit requirements, mortgage arrangements and moving costs. Any developer incentives should be weighed against the full asking price and included features.



Researching comparable homes in the wider Blackburn area can provide helpful context. Reviewing recent sales can clarify whether the property represents fair value. Working with a solicitor and mortgage adviser familiar with new build purchases can help avoid unnecessary delays.
